This book is a classic of esoteric Christianity in which Tomberg reflects on the mysteries of humanity's covenant with God through history.

The book includes meditations on creation, the fall, the Old Testament covenant and the ten commandments, before moving on to Christ's miracles, culminating in the raising of Lazarus as a symbol for humanity being raised from sleep and death to wakefulness and resurrection.

About the Author(s)

Valentin Tomberg (1900-1973) was a Russian Christian mystic who joined Rudolf Steiner's anthroposophy movement from 1925 to 1940. From 1948 until his death, he lived in England where he worked as a translator for the BBC.

Robert Powell is a eurythmist and movement therapist living in Kinsau, Germany and is a cofounder of the Sophia Foundation of North America.
